簡體   English   中英

drupal主題:如何在我的主題的.info文件中包含幾個css文件/ js文件?

[英]drupal themes: how do I include several css files / js files on my theme's .info file?

我正在創建一個新的Drupal主題。

到目前為止,我只需要包含一個css文件和一個單獨的js文件。 所以我的theme.info文件有這樣的東西:

stylesheets[all][] = css/style.css
scripts[] = js/script.js

現在我必須包含jquery和jquery-ui才能使用日歷日期。 這些附帶了2個新的javascript文件,以及1個必須添加到網站的附加css文件。

日歷輸入表單將用於所有頁面(在側面塊上),因此我可以在所有頁面上加載額外的css / javascript。 我認為最簡單的方法是在.info文件本身上引用它們。

起初我試着把它們放在一個單獨的空間:

stylesheets[all][] = css/style.css css/ui-lightness/jquery-ui-1.8.1.custom.css
scripts[] = js/script.js js/jquery-1.4.2.min.js js/jquery-ui-1.8.1.custom.min.js

我清空了drupal的緩存並且......沒有加載它們。

然后我嘗試用逗號分隔每個文件,然后再次刷新緩存。 結果相同。

我瀏覽了一些drupal 頁面 ,但找不到如何在一個主題上添加幾個javascript / css文件(它們似乎總是只添加1個)。

那么,如何在.info文件中包含幾個css / javascript文件?

每個文件都需要它自己的行,如下所示:

stylesheets[all][] = css/style.css 
stylesheets[all][] = css/ui-lightness/jquery-ui-1.8.1.custom.css
scripts[] = js/jquery-1.4.2.min.js 
scripts[] = js/reservations.js
scripts[] = js/jquery-ui-1.8.1.custom.min.js

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M